About Wherley Moving & Storage

1898 W.H. Landwehr starts a transfer business in St. Cloud, MN with one team of horses and one wagon.
1909 Landwehr Transfer purchases its first truck, an International High Wheel.
1915 Landwehr Transfer purchases its second truck, a Model T Ford.
1918 After 20 years of overseeing the business, W.H. Landwehr steps down, and his son, H.W. Landwehr becomes the new owner of Landwehr Transfer. The firm continues to grow.
1928 Landwehr Transfer purchases its first closed moving van. It was the first to be seen in St. Cloud, MN.
1943 A new, modern warehouse and storage facility is opened. It is the most modern warehousing and storage quarters available in their customer’s market.
1948 R.W. “Ralph” Landwehr and H.E. “Harold” Landwher take ownership of Landwehr Transfer. Landwehr Transfer becomes Landwehr Moving Services, and grows to be the largest firm of its kind in the area.
1953 Landwehr Moving Services acquires Wherley Transfer in Duluth, MN. Ralph Landwher and his family move to Duluth, MN to manage the new acquisition.
1954 Ralph Landwehr sells his interest in the St. Cloud firm to his brother, Harold, and purchases the Duluth firm in its entirety. The name Wherley Transfer is retained for the Duluth business.
1955 The business is incorporate as Wherley Moving & Storage. Ralph Landwehr becomes the first president and operation manager, Donald Bodenmer becomes the first Secretary Treasurer, and Mrs. Donald Bodenmer becomes the sales and office manager.
1956 Construction is completed on the first building built expressly for Wherley Moving & Storage.
1971 Ownership is transferred to R.W. “Ralph” Landwehr and J.H. “Jerry” Landwehr. Wherley Moving & Storage opens an office in East Grand Forks, MN.
1975 Wherley Moving & Storage is owned by R.W. “Ralph” Landwehr , J.H. “Jerry” Landwehr, and K.E. “Ken” Landwehr.
1981 Wherley Moving & Storage becomes an agent for United Van Lines.
1983 Ownership belongs to J.H. “Jerry” Landwehr, K.E. “Ken” Landwher and J.R. “Jim” Landwehr.
1987 Ownership transferred to K.E. “Ken” Landwehr and J.R. “Jim” Landwehr.
1995 A second location is purchased in East Grand Forks, MN, and the company opens Alliance Relocation, a Mayflower Agent.
2000 Ed Meyer becomes the majority share holder, president and CEO of Wherley Moving & Storage.
2001 In March, Wherley Moving & Storage acquires Speedway Moving & Storage in Marshall, MN and the name is changed to Wherley Moving & Storage. In July of the same year, Wherley Moving & Storage opens another office in Cannon Falls, MN.

Wherley Moving and Storage is a full-service moving company that can handle all of your moves. Whether the moves are local, regional, across the country or around the world, Wherley Moving and Storage can handle them.

Wherley Moving and Storage also has a complete records management program for storing important documents and paperwork, as well as transportation and storage of household goods, electronics, displays and new products.

Wherley Moving and Storage proudly serves the Minneapolis/St Paul/Rochester MN area from our Cannon Falls office, southwestern MN from our Marshall MN office and northwestern MN and northeastern North Dakota from our East Grand Forks, MN office. We also serve the Florida are with an office in the Fort Lauderdale/Miami area.
